FEATURES

High Torque DC Servo Motor Uses Hall Elements

The DC brushless Hall motor combines Hall elements with a high
torque motor and a semi-conductor circuit. Hall elements,
production-engineered by Pioneer, are used to switch the polarity
in the motor. Since purely electronic commutation is used for
switching the motor drive circuit, harmful noise is not generated,
and smooth, even rotation can be obtained with high durability.
By combining precision engineering with high fidelity circuit
technology, excellent characteristics of 70 dB (DIN-B) or more
SIM, and 0.03% (WRMS) wow and flutter have been achieved.

Two-Motor Fully Automatic Turntable Uses Precision
Geared Motors

A specialized precision geared motor is used for the lead-in and
return functions of the tonearm. Since the return function employs
the velocity detector principle, stable operation is consistently
maintained.

Newly Developed High-Sensitivity S-Shaped Tonearm
High sensitivity angular contact bearings are used for both vertical-
and horizontal-axis movement of the tonearm, so that there is
minimum play and friction. High sensitivity and durability are
obtained.

Both an anti-skating mechanism and a lateral balance adjustment
are built in, therefore, even when a low tracking force, high com-
pliance cartridge is used, the unit turns in an excellent tracking
performance. An independent tonearm lift device is incorporated
in the fully-automatic mechanism, so the stylus can be raised easily
even during playing without damage to the stylus or record.

Panel Layout Facilitates Easy Operation

This layout places the speed adjusters, function buttons, record
size selector, and arm lift lever all at the front of the unit, concen-
trating controls for easy operation. A headshell stand is built-in for
a spare cartridge. The dust cover uses free-stop fastener hinges.

Cabinet Designed for Sound Quality

The power source transformer and operating mechanisms are all
mounted in the hard particle board cabinet, while the platter and
tonearm are kept floating above the cabinet by the floating suspen.
sion, contributing to the improvement of the tone quality.
External vibrations are doubly damped by the insulators to obtain
a very high resistance against acoustic feedback (howling").
